    ae does have a glow effect (stylize>glow). you can add that to a layer that has other effects, like a particle system, and that will make the particles glow.

    you could also create custom particles that had a soft glow and use them in the particle system. most particle effect will allow you to define a custom particle and also define how those particles blend together when they overlap, an add operation/blending mode may enhance that glowing effect.
